Barbara, Borbála
-5 °C
3 °C

Cracker vagy hacker

2000.06.21. 21:00
Ha hackerekről szóló cikkket közlünk, rendszerint több olyan olvasói levelet kapunk, amelyben a hacker és cracker közti különbségre hívják fel a figyelmünket. A levélírók gyakran sérelmezik, hogy az illegális tevékenységet művelő alakok megjelölésére alkalmazzuk a hacker kifejezést, szerintük ugyanis ezek a figurák valójában crackerek. Munkatársaink többnyire azzal védik álláspontjukat, hogy a hacker kifejezés széles körben ismert, mint a számítógépkalóz megnevezése, a ,,cracker" ezzel szemben szinte teljesen ismeretlen. A két megnevezés közti különbségtétel így csak a szakemberek és a veterán internetezők számára ismert. Vajon jogos-e az általánosítás, nevezhetünk-e minden számítógépes betörőt hackernek?
Kevin Mitnick, a leghíresebb hacker szabadulása után
A probléma gyökere, hogy az újságírók hackernek hívják a szakemberek által crackereknek titulált figurákat, a ,,valódi hackereket" pedig többnyire programozónak vagy biztonsági szakembernek nevezik. Drótos László Hálózati értelmező szótára szerint a cracker szoftverek, számítógépes és távközlési rendszerek feltörésére szakosodott "kalóz"; a cracker rendszerint ártó vagy haszonszerzési szándékkal dolgozik, szemben a hackerrel, aki inkább intellektuális kihívásként foglalkozik a biztonsági rések felderítésével. A hackert pedig olyan technofil emberként definiálja, aki a szoftverek és a hardver eszközök működésének minél alaposabb megismerését, teljesítményük maximális kihasználását, a számítógépes és telekommunikációs rendszerek gyenge pontjainak felderítését, és nehéz programozási feladatok megoldását élvezi; tevékenysége célja nem a (szándékos) károkozás, szemben a crackerrel.

A fenti distinkciót találjuk az angolszász számítógépes zsargon évente többször frissülő gyűjteményében, a Jargon File-ban is, és Bruce Sterling is hasonlóképpen definiálja a hackerek és crackerek viszonyát az amerikai számítógépes underground történetét vázoló ingyenesen letölthető könyvében, a Hacker Crackdownban. Sterling műve a telefonrendszereket feltörő ,,phreakerek" történetével kezdi a könyvet.

Hacker-történeti alapmű
A szótári definíciók alapján tehát egyszerű a megoldás: a média ismét pontatlanul fogalmaz, és rosszul használja a hacker kifejezést. A való világban azonban ritkán fordulnak elő olyan esetek, melyekre tökéletesen illik a szótári definíció. Az internetezők szerint az Elender szerverét feltörő, a média által hackereknek nevezett személyek valójában crackerek. A cracker definíciójában azonban szerepel a szándékos károkozás, illetve az, hogy cselekedeteik célja a nyerészkedés. A felhasználói nevek és jelszavak, illetve a rendszer biztonsági hiányosságainak nyilvánosságra hozása azonban inkább a hacker hagyományos definíciójának felel meg. Számos ,,valódi hacker" tört már be gyengén védett rendszerekbe, hogy így tudassa a rendszergazdákkal rendszereik sebezhetőségét.

A hackerek és crackerek közti különbségtétel azért sem egyértelmű, mert a legtöbb hacker elkövetett néhány csínytevést karrierje kezdetén, vagyis crackerként indult, és csak később lett belőle ,,valódi hacker". A szakzsargon a rendszer jobbá tétele érdekében betörő és az anyagi haszon vagy rombolás céljából betörő kalózok között a Csillagok háborújából kölcsönzött kifejezéssel tesz különbséget, vagyis vannak a hackerek, akik jók, és a dark side hackerek, akiket megkörnyékezett a Sötét Oldal, ők gonoszak. Mivel a cracker kifejezés egyértelműen rosszindulatú behatolót jelent, sok cracker magát hackernek nevezi, ami további zavarhoz vezet.

Az első pillantásra olyan egyszerűnek tűnő kérdésre tehát nem is olyan könnyű választ adni. Egy névtelenségbe burkolózó betörőtől pedig viszonylag nehéz megtudakolni, hogy ő crackernek vagy hackernek nevezné magát. A problémára kínálkozó megoldások közül talán az a legelegánsabb, amely mindkét félnek igazat ad: nevezzük a ,,valódi hackereket" hackereknek, a crackereket pedig rosszindulatú hackereknek.

Angelday megmondja

cracker = szoftver kalóz, aki programokról (GAMES, UTILS, ISO, CONSOLE, you get it) szedi le a védelmet, vagyis alakitja olyan állapotura, hogy terjeszthető legyen.

a hacker ezzel szemben olyan guru, aki hálozati rendszereket tör fel, találja meg a bejutást, meg egyaltalán hálozatokkal foglalkozik, legyen az akármilyen, exploitokkal, kernel szintű gebaszokkal. ("-behackol- valahova" kifejezés ugye)

és kész, itt van vége a mesének. az, hogy valaki elkezd hoborogni, hogy ő "intellektualis hacker" és az elenderes, meg a sötet oldal szolgája, az közöttük felfogásbeli különbség. van olyan kung-fu mester, aki rosszaságra használja a tudását (ELENDER HACKER) es van olyan is (LME), aki jora.

--
angelday